Kako instalirati CentOS 8 na Hyper-V

Već dugo znamo prednosti virtualiziranja strojeva za testiranje novih operativnih sustava i njihovu kompatibilnost s aplikacijama. To podrazumijeva uštedu sredstava tako što ne morate ulagati u kupnju nove opreme, veću sigurnost tako što ni u jednom trenutku ne utječete na produktivno okruženje organizacije ili fizičku opremu ako je koristimo u svom domu. Najbolji dio je mogućnost potpunog istraživanja svake nove značajke integrirane u nove sustave ili aplikacije.

Postoje različite platforme za virtualizaciju, ali u tu će svrhu Solvetic govoriti o jednoj posebno stvorenoj od strane Microsofta, poput Hyper-V-a. Zatim ćemo vas naučiti kako tamo instalirati CentOS 8 i tako upoznati svaku njegovu funkcionalnost.

Što je Hyper-VHyper-V je Microsoft razvio kao značajku svog operacijskog sustava zahvaljujući čemu imamo prednosti hardverske virtualizacije koja omogućuje kreiranim strojevima da rade s virtualnim hardverom. U tom aspektu Hyper-V daje nam mogućnost stvaranja virtualnih tvrdih diskova, virtualnih sklopki i mnogih drugih, tako da je korisničko iskustvo isto kao i na stvarnom računalu.

Hyper-VPlatforma Hyper-V dostupna je u 64-bitnim verzijama sustava Windows 10 Pro, Enterprise i Education, ali ne i u izdanju Home. Možemo virtualizirati sustave kao što su:

  • Windows 7, 8 ili 10
  • Windows Server 2012, 2016. i 2021-2022
  • Fedora
  • Ubuntu
  • CentOS
  • FreeBSD i mnogi drugi

obilježjaNeke od njegovih glavnih karakteristika su:

  • Brzo stvaranje i pristup VM galeriji
  • Zadana mreža (NAT prekidač)
  • Značajka replike Hyper-V
  • Sposobnost dijeljenja datoteka između virtualnog stroja i fizičkog računala i više.

Omogućavanje Hyper-VPrema zadanim postavkama Hyper-V nije omogućen u sustavu Windows 10, za njegovu aktivaciju imamo dvije mogućnosti koje su:

Iz sustava Windows PowerShell pokrenite sljedeće:

 Enable -WindowsO optionalFeature -Online -FeatureName Microsoft -Hyper -V -Svi
Iz konzole naredbenog retka pokrenite:
 DISM / Online / Enable-Feature / All / FeatureName: Microsoft-Hyper-V
Ili idite na stazu Upravljačka ploča \ Programi \ Programi i značajke i tamo odaberite opciju "Aktiviraj ili deaktiviraj Windows značajke" i u prikazanom prozoru aktiviraj okvir Hyper-V:

ISO slika CentOS 8 dostupna je na sljedećoj poveznici:

Nove značajkeNeke od novih značajki u ovom izdanju su:

  • Poboljšanja u web konzoli (kokpit)
  • Novi alat za spremnike
  • Nove politike kriptovaluta u cijelom sustavu
  • Poboljšanja TCP -a
  • Nova ažuriranja ugrađenog paketa

Zatim ćemo vidjeti kako instalirati CentOS 8 na Hyper-V.

1. Kako instalirati CentOS 8 na Hyper-V sa sustavom Windows 10

Korak 1
Prvi korak je pristup konzoli Hyper-V koja izgleda ovako:

POVEĆAJTE

Korak 2
Za izradu našeg virtualnog stroja imamo sljedeće mogućnosti:

  • Kliknite na redak „Novi / Virtualni stroj u desnom oknu
  • S izbornika Action / New / Virtual Machine
  • Desnom tipkom miša kliknite naziv fizičkog računala i tamo odaberite Novi / virtualni stroj

Korak 3
Prikazat će se sljedeći čarobnjak:

Korak 4
Kliknemo Dalje i označit ćemo naziv virtualnog stroja, kao i put na kojem će biti hostiran:

BilješkaTamo možemo aktivirati okvir "Pohrani virtualni stroj na drugom mjestu" za definiranje prilagođenog puta.

Korak 5
Kliknemo Dalje i definirat ćemo generiranje virtualnog stroja. Važno je razumjeti sljedeće:

  • Prva generacija je najjednostavnija jer je usklađena s BIOS-om i podržava 32-bitne i 64-bitne sustave
  • Generacija 2 je sigurnija, ali radi samo na UEFI-u i podržava samo 64-bitni sustav

Odabiremo generaciju 1 i kliknemo Dalje

Korak 6
Definiramo RAM memoriju za dodjelu CentOS 8 virtualnom stroju.

Korak 7
U sljedećem prozoru bit će moguće definirati mrežne aspekte:

BilješkaKasnije će Solvetic objasniti kako konfigurirati virtualni prekidač kako bi omogućio komunikaciju s mrežom.

Korak 8
U sljedećem prozoru bit će moguće:

  • Izradite novi virtualni tvrdi disk dodjeljivanjem veličine, naziva i lokacije
  • Iskoristite postojeći virtualni tvrdi disk
  • Nemojte koristiti virtualni tvrdi disk

Korak 9
Zatim moramo odabrati ISO sliku koju smo preuzeli s CentOS -a 8. Da bismo to učinili, aktiviramo okvir „Instaliraj operativni sustav s CD -a / DVD -a za podizanje sustava, a zatim odaberite CentOS 8 ISO:

Korak 10
Među mogućnostima je i kasnije instaliranje sustava ili ne instaliranje operacijskog sustava. Nakon toga kliknemo Dalje i vidjet ćemo sažetak zadataka koje treba izvršiti:

Korak 11
Kliknite na Finish da biste dovršili proces stvaranja CentOS 8 virtualnog stroja u Hyper-V:

2. Kako mapirati Hyper-V virtualni prekidač

Korak 1
Kao što smo spomenuli, ključno je da stvorimo novi prekidač koji će omogućiti povezivanje s Internetom, za to na konzoli Hyper-V odabiremo redak "Upravitelj virtualnih prekidača":

POVEĆAJTE

Korak 2
U prikazanom prozoru odabiremo "Vanjsko" kako bismo omogućili povezivanje s vanjskom mrežom:

Korak 3
Kliknemo na "Izradi virtualni prekidač", a zatim definiramo sljedeće:

  • Naziv virtualnog prekidača
  • Vrsta veze i fizički mrežni adapter za upotrebu

Nakon što je to definirano, kliknite Primijeni i U redu da biste spremili promjene.

Korak 4
Zatim odabiremo stvoreni virtualni stroj, kliknite "Konfiguracija" i u odjeljku "Mrežni adapter" odabrat ćemo virtualni prekidač koji smo stvorili:

Pritisnite Primijeni i U redu da biste spremili promjene.

3. Kako pokrenuti i konfigurirati CentOS 8 na Hyper-V-u

Korak 1
Nakon što ovo konfiguriramo, možemo odabrati virtualni stroj i tamo će se prikazati niz opcija:

POVEĆAJTE

Korak 2
Kliknemo na liniju "Connect" i vidjet ćemo sljedeće:

Korak 3
Tamo kliknemo Start za pokretanje čarobnjaka za instalaciju CentOS 8:

Korak 4
Nakon što se veza uspostavi, vidjet ćemo čarobnjaka za instalaciju CentOS 8:

Tamo odabiremo redak "Install CentOS Linux 8.0.1905" za pokretanje instalacije ili možemo riješiti probleme s instalacijom.

Korak 5
Nakon učitavanja usluga definirat ćemo jezik instalacije:

Korak 6
Kliknemo na "Nastavi" i tada ćemo vidjeti sljedeće:

Tamo je moguće konfigurirati sljedeće:

  • U odjeljku Tipkovnica definirajte jezik tipkovnice u CentOS -u 8.
  • U jezičnoj podršci možemo dodati više jezika za upotrebu u sustavu.
  • U Datum i vrijeme možemo definirati vremensku zonu sustava ako je drugačija.
  • U instalacijskom izvoru nalazimo odabranu ISO sliku.
  • U KDUMP -u možemo aktivirati ili ne ovu funkciju koja se brine za dump jezgre.
  • Sigurnosna pravila omogućuju nam integriranje dodatnih sigurnosnih datoteka u CentOS 8.

Korak 7
Odabir softvera: tu možemo definirati vrstu poslužitelja (konzola ili GUI) za korištenje, kao i definirati koje usluge u tom procesu treba instalirati:

POVEĆAJTE

Prema zadanim postavkama, poslužitelj CentOS 8 bit će instaliran s grafičkim sučeljem, ali možemo odabrati opciju "Poslužitelj" da bismo ga pokrenuli s konzole.

Korak 8
Naziv mreže i tima omogućuje nam aktiviranje mrežnog adaptera, kao i definiranje naziva tima:

POVEĆAJTE

Korak 9
U Odabiru uređaja moramo odabrati virtualni tvrdi disk na koji će CentOS 8 biti instaliran u Hyper-V. Tu imamo dodatne mogućnosti, poput ručnog konfiguriranja particioniranja, dodavanja diskova itd., Kliknite na Gotovo kada to definiramo.

POVEĆAJTE

Korak 10
Kliknemo "Pokreni instalaciju" i vidjet ćemo sljedeće:

Korak 11
Odabiremo "Root lozinku"

Korak 12
Nastavljamo s dodjeljivanjem root lozinke u CentOS -u 8:

Korak 13
Kliknemo Gotovo, a zatim konfiguriramo korisnika administratora sustava:

Korak 14
Ponovno kliknemo na Gotovo i nastavit ćemo s instalacijom CentOS 8 u Hyper-V:

POVEĆAJTE

Korak 15
Kad se ovaj proces završi, vidjet ćemo sljedeće. Tamo kliknemo na Restart

POVEĆAJTE

Korak 16
Bit će potrebno izbrisati medij s ISO -om CentOS 8. Za to idemo na izbornik Mediji / DVD / Izbaci "ISO":

Korak 17
Nakon toga sustav će se ponovno pokrenuti i vidjet ćemo sljedeće:

POVEĆAJTE

Ako smo odabrali poslužitelj s GUI sučeljem, bit će potrebno kliknuti na opciju "Podaci o licenci" za prihvaćanje licencnih uvjeta. Tamo smo pristupili CentOS-u 8 na Hyper-V-u i spremni smo ga istražiti u potpunosti.

4. Zadaci koje je potrebno izvršiti na CentOS -u 8 nakon instalacije


Sada ćemo vidjeti neke stvari koje možete učiniti u CentOS -u 8 kako biste dobili maksimalnu korist, a to su:

Nano instalacijaNano je jedan od najsvestranijih uređivača teksta u smislu funkcija i jednostavnosti korištenja te je idealan za uređivanje različitih datoteka sustava, za njegovu instalaciju moramo izvršiti sljedeće:

 yum install -y nano

POVEĆAJTE

Omogućite dinamičku memoriju gostuOvo je funkcija koju moramo omogućiti da bismo koristili dinamičku memoriju s CentOS -om 8, za to ćemo stvoriti datoteku na putu /etc/udev/rules.d sa željenim imenom i u spomenutu datoteku unosimo sljedeće:

 SUBSISTEM == "memorija", ACTION == "dodaj", ATTR {stanje} = "na mreži"
Datoteku spremamo tipkama Ctrl + O i izlazimo iz nje tipkama Ctrl + X.

Instalirajte alate Hyper-VOvo je skup alata koji nam omogućuju maksimalno proširenje mogućnosti platforme, za to ćemo izvršiti sljedeće:

 yum install -y hiperv -daemoni

POVEĆAJTE

BilješkaZapamtite da za pristup kao root morate izvršiti naredbu "su" iza koje slijedi lozinka koju smo dodijelili u procesu njenog kreiranja.

Uz Solvetic smo naučili konfigurirati i stvoriti virtualni stroj s CentOS-om 8 na Hyper-V-u. Zahvaljujući implementaciji virtualnih strojeva moći ćemo imati njihov puni potencijal za uporabu nadohvat ruke.

wave wave wave wave wave